Benefits of Prolonged Fasting Backed by Emerging Scientific Research
Recent studies have illuminated multiple health benefits associated with extended periods of fasting, drawing attention from both scientists and health enthusiasts alike. One of the most compelling findings is the role of prolonged fasting in promoting cellular regeneration and autophagy, the body’s natural process of clearing out damaged cells and toxins. This cellular clean-up is believed to reduce inflammation and may contribute to slowing the aging process. Additionally, prolonged fasting has been linked to enhanced metabolic flexibility, allowing the body to efficiently switch between burning glucose and fat for energy, which could support sustained weight management and improve insulin sensitivity.
